近年来,随着人工智能技术的快速发展,多模态深度学习技术逐渐成为研究热点。多模态技术能够同时处理多种类型的数据(如文本、图像、语音、视频等),并通过深度学习模型实现信息的融合与分析。这种技术在数据中台、数字孪生和数字可视化等领域具有广泛的应用潜力。本文将深入解析多模态深度学习技术的核心概念、模型构建方法以及实现路径,为企业和个人提供实用的指导。
什么是多模态深度学习?
多模态深度学习是一种结合多种数据模态(如文本、图像、语音、视频等)进行信息处理和分析的技术。与传统的单模态方法相比,多模态技术能够更全面地捕捉数据中的信息,从而提升模型的性能和泛化能力。
例如,在数据中台中,多模态技术可以整合文本、图像和结构化数据,帮助企业在数据分析和决策中实现更高效的洞察;在数字孪生中,多模态技术可以结合实时传感器数据和三维模型,提供更逼真的虚拟仿真体验;在数字可视化领域,多模态技术可以通过多维度的数据展示,提升用户的交互体验。
多模态深度学习的核心技术
1. 数据预处理与融合
多模态数据通常具有异构性和不均衡性,因此数据预处理是构建模型的关键步骤。常见的数据预处理方法包括:
- 模态对齐:通过时间戳、空间位置或统计特征对齐不同模态的数据。
- 特征提取:利用深度学习模型(如CNN、RNN、Transformer)提取各模态的特征表示。
- 模态融合:将不同模态的特征进行融合,常用的方法包括早期融合(Early Fusion)、晚期融合(Late Fusion)和混合融合(Hybrid Fusion)。
2. 模型架构设计
多模态深度学习模型的架构设计需要考虑以下几点:
- 跨模态交互:通过注意力机制、门控网络等方法实现不同模态之间的信息交互。
- 模态权重分配:根据任务需求动态调整各模态的权重,以优化模型性能。
- 可解释性设计:通过可视化技术或可解释性模型(如SHAP、LIME)提升模型的透明度。
3. 训练与优化
多模态模型的训练通常需要解决以下问题:
- 数据不平衡:通过数据增强、损失函数调整等方法缓解数据不平衡问题。
- 计算效率:利用分布式训练、模型剪枝等技术提升训练效率。
- 模型泛化能力:通过数据集扩展、迁移学习等方法提升模型的泛化能力。
多模态深度学习的实现方法
1. 基于深度神经网络的多模态融合
深度神经网络(DNN)是多模态融合的核心技术之一。常见的网络架构包括:
- 多模态Transformer:通过自注意力机制实现跨模态信息交互。
- 多模态CNN:结合卷积神经网络和注意力机制,用于图像和文本的联合分析。
- 多模态RNN:通过循环神经网络处理时序数据,结合其他模态进行联合建模。
2. 基于对比学习的多模态对齐
对比学习是一种新兴的深度学习方法,能够有效对齐不同模态的数据。其核心思想是通过最大化模态间的相似性,提升模型的跨模态对齐能力。
例如,在数字孪生中,对比学习可以用于对齐三维模型和实时传感器数据,从而实现更逼真的虚拟仿真。
3. 基于生成对抗网络的多模态生成
生成对抗网络(GAN)是一种强大的生成模型,能够生成高质量的多模态数据。例如,在数字可视化中,GAN可以用于生成逼真的图像或视频,以增强数据的展示效果。
多模态深度学习在数据中台、数字孪生和数字可视化中的应用
1. 数据中台
数据中台是企业级的数据管理平台,旨在通过多模态数据的整合与分析,提升企业的数据驱动能力。多模态深度学习技术在数据中台中的应用主要体现在以下几个方面:
- 数据融合:整合文本、图像、语音等多种数据源,提供统一的数据视图。
- 智能分析:通过多模态模型实现数据的深度分析,支持企业的决策制定。
- 实时监控:结合实时数据流和历史数据,提供动态的监控和预警功能。
2. 数字孪生
数字孪生是一种基于数字模型的虚拟仿真技术,广泛应用于制造业、城市规划等领域。多模态深度学习技术在数字孪生中的应用包括:
- 实时感知:通过多模态数据(如传感器数据、图像数据)实现对物理世界的实时感知。
- 智能交互:通过自然语言处理和计算机视觉技术,实现人与数字孪生模型的智能交互。
- 预测与优化:通过多模态模型对物理系统进行预测和优化,提升数字孪生的实用性。
3. 数字可视化
数字可视化是通过图形化技术将数据转化为易于理解的可视化形式。多模态深度学习技术在数字可视化中的应用主要体现在:
- 多维度展示:通过多模态数据的融合,提供更丰富的可视化内容。
- 交互式分析:通过多模态模型实现交互式的数据分析和探索。
- 动态更新:结合实时数据流,提供动态更新的可视化展示。
未来发展趋势与挑战
1. 未来发展趋势
- 跨模态通用性:未来的研究将致力于构建更通用的跨模态模型,能够适应多种任务和数据类型。
- 实时性与轻量化:随着应用场景的扩展,实时性和轻量化将成为多模态模型的重要发展方向。
- 可解释性与透明度:提升模型的可解释性,增强用户对模型的信任。
2. 主要挑战
- 数据获取与标注:多模态数据的获取和标注成本较高,限制了模型的训练规模。
- 计算资源需求:多模态模型的训练和推理需要大量的计算资源,对硬件设备提出较高要求。
- 模型泛化能力:多模态模型在不同领域和任务中的泛化能力仍需进一步提升。
结语
多模态深度学习技术为企业和个人提供了更强大的数据处理和分析能力,其在数据中台、数字孪生和数字可视化等领域的应用前景广阔。然而,要实现多模态技术的高效应用,仍需在数据处理、模型设计和计算资源等方面进行深入研究和优化。
如果您对多模态深度学习技术感兴趣,可以申请试用相关工具,探索其在实际场景中的应用潜力。申请试用
通过不断的技术创新和实践积累,多模态深度学习技术必将在未来的智能化转型中发挥重要作用。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。